Rex Alan Eckert, 63, of Walkerton, IN, passed away on Saturday, Oct. 19, 2019.
He was born June 9, 1956, in South Bend, IN, to the late Robert Theodore and Marjorie Ruth (Citizen) Eckert.
Rex graduated from New Prairie High School in 1975. He was an Industrial Insulator with the International Association of Heat and Frost Insulators Union Local 75, and served as a financial secretary for the union. He was a member of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. He died while serving others, which was one of his greatest joys. Rex was a devoted family man. He loved his family with all his heart. He knew how to fix anything and helped countless individuals with his acts of service. He had a great sense of humor and found great joy in playing pranks. He loved going to the races at the South Bend Motor Speedway. He loved to pick up “treasures” from the side of the road. He was a completely loyal union man. His family and friends could always count on him. He was the rock of his family and words can’t express how much he will be missed. He is surely having a joyous reunion in heaven and his family looks forward to being with him again as an eternal family.
On Aug. 3, 1978, Rex married Gina Rene’ Miller, who survives.
Rex is also survived by three daughters, Abby (Christopher) Trytko of Walkerton, Holly (Keith) Belzowski of La Porte, IN, and Allison (Chris) Drapeau of La Porte; eight grandchildren, Addaline, Quinn, Ellaina and Aaron Trytko, Jude & Jonah Belzowski, and Evangeline and Josephine Drapeau; and many nieces and nephews.
He was preceded in death by his parents and a sister, Robin Gilpin.
